Majspud decided to clear a few of the non-core rifles from his collection & with the green light from Mrs. Mountain I was lucky enough to grab the Eddystone M1917. Definitely luck to find a nice rifle and have the green light from my wife. I only dabble in collecting and only buy what I can shoot, so off to the range this AM.
I had no familiarity with the sights, so burned up just a few mixed HXP's from my leftover bag to get to center target. Two shots together at 3:00 were my last with HXP. Before that, there were a couple shots in one bug hole at 12:00 off paper. The five at 12:00 high are my last shots, with SMK Varget reloads this time. I didn't feel like adjusting any more and just shot for the group.

Wow, those rear apertures are BIG on the 1917. Couple that with a dark lighting when I shot this & probably most of the spread is me, not the gun. Regardless, should be a no-brainer to keep 10-ring if I do my part. Pristine arsenal re-barrel (Winchester) probably the main reason for the accuracy. Kick is even less than a Garand, IMO. Pretty happy with it and kudos to majspud for listing it on NES. I think he has a couple rifles still listed, though most sold quickly and are already gone.
Only things I'd like to improve is to get a replacement rear sight slide and reduce the aperture (a lot!), and lighten up the trigger a little. Should do that with replacement parts and bank the originals.
